Baildon Golf Club
About
Tee | Par | Length | Rating | Slope |
---|---|---|---|---|
White | 70 | 6068 yards | 69.7 | 111 |
Yellow | 70 | 5531 yards | 67.0 | 105 |
Red (W) | 72 | 5229 yards | 70.5 | 116 |
Hole | 1 | 2 | 3 | 4 | 5 | 6 | 7 | 8 | 9 | Out | 10 | 11 | 12 | 13 | 14 | 15 | 16 | 17 | 18 | In | Total |
---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|---|
White M: 69.7/111 | 341 | 172 | 426 | 372 | 259 | 162 | 350 | 388 | 383 | 2853 | 183 | 409 | 389 | 284 | 355 | 452 | 141 | 463 | 539 | 3215 | 6068 |
Yellow M: 67.0/105 | 310 | 135 | 378 | 352 | 247 | 134 | 296 | 383 | 332 | 2567 | 162 | 323 | 374 | 274 | 337 | 422 | 130 | 439 | 503 | 2964 | 5531 |
Red W: 70.5/116 | 248 | 133 | 359 | 350 | 238 | 123 | 284 | 374 | 296 | 2405 | 162 | 316 | 374 | 247 | 325 | 406 | 134 | 410 | 450 | 2824 | 5229 |
Handicap | 13 | 9 | 1 | 5 | 17 | 11 | 15 | 7 | 3 | 10 | 2 | 6 | 16 | 8 | 4 | 18 | 12 | 14 | |||
Par | 4 | 3 | 4 | 4 | 4 | 3 | 4 | 4 | 4 | 34 | 3 | 4 | 4 | 4 | 4 | 4 | 3 | 5 | 5 | 36 | 70 |
Handicap (W) | 14 | 16 | 8 | 2 | 10 | 18 | 12 | 4 | 6 | 11 | 13 | 7 | 15 | 1 | 3 | 17 | 5 | 9 |

Demanding but worthwhile
Being new to golf, I wanted to test my (limited) ability on a challenging course and Baildon definitely fits the bill! Notwithstanding the extremely wet weather recently I was impressed with how well the course played. There are patches of muddy areas, but on the whole the greenkeepers have done a superb job. The Greens were in great condition (too fast for me)!
It was a rather blustery day with the isolated hail shower, if that is the norm for here then it makes the course even more challenging and interesting. I liked the good fairway proportions as I am tending to slice my drives. However, if you don't hit the fairway then you're most likely to end up in unplayable heather. Thoroughly enjoyed my first round here and look forward to another, hopefully in slightly less windy conditions.
Without a doubt great value for money.

Short but tricky
Baildon Golf Course occupies a stunning setting in West Yorkshire with beautiful views from an elevated position.
This course requires respect as any deviation from the fairways is treacherous. The elements and rough are it’s defence. A par of 70 and just over 6000 yards (doesn’t feel short due to the wind and up a and downs).
